**Fed Holds Interest Rates Steady: What It Means for Business Finance & Commercial Loans**
The Federal Reserve has decided to keep interest rates unchanged at 4.25% to 4.5%, pausing after three consecutive cuts. This decision signals a stabilized job market and persistent inflation concerns. But for business owners seeking business funding or commercial loans, understanding how this impacts borrowing costs is crucial.
